St. Louis Blues Puck Line

The puck line is hockeyโ€™s version of the spread. Whatโ€™s the final scoring margin of the Blues game?

For example: If you bet $30 on the Blues -1.5 (+190) against the Los Angeles Kings, St. Louis must win the game by at least two goals.ย 

Alternatively, if you bet $30 on the Blues +1.5 (-235) against the Colorado Avalanche, St. Louis must lose by one goal (or win the game).

St. Louis Blues Moneyline

Will the Blues win the game?ย 

For example: If you bet $45 on the Blues -275 against the Anaheim Ducks, St. Louis must win the game (in regulation, overtime, or shootout).

If the game ends in a tie, the bet is a push.

St. Louis Blues Over/Under Total

How many combined goals will be scored by both teams in the matchup?ย 

For example: If you bet $100 on over 6.5 (-120) in their game against the Toronto Maple Leafs, the teams must combine for at least seven goals.ย 

Alternatively, if you bet $100 on under 6.5 (+100), the teams must combine for six or fewer goals.

If the combined goal total is identical to the over/under total, the bet is a push.

St. Louis Blues Parlays

You can combine Blues bets and other hockey bets into one parlay.

For example: If you bet $10 on a three-leg parlay with the Blues moneyline (+300) vs. the Buffalo Sabres, Ottawa Senators moneyline (-175 vs. the Pittsburgh Penguins), and over 5.5 (-115) in the Washington Capitals-Columbus Blue Jackets game, all three legs must hit for the bet to cash.

If one bet is a push, itโ€™s eliminated from the parlay, and odds (and payout) are recalculated without that leg.
